**Network Monitoring**: In some cases, hubs are used for network monitoring purposes. By connecting a network analyzer to a hub, you can capture all the traffic on the network segment. This can be helpful for troubleshooting and identifying security issues.

* **Commodity Prices:** India is a major importer of commodities, such as crude oil and gold. Changes in global commodity prices can have a significant impact on India's inflation and current account deficit. For instance, a rise in crude oil prices can increase India's import bill and lead to higher inflation. The RBI closely monitors global commodity prices and factors them into its inflation forecasts and policy decisions. If commodity prices are expected to rise, the RBI might take steps to tighten monetary policy to control inflation.
